navigate to the sidebar menu deployments > docid\ pzfsgoi 0kubyuwp7soz9 and select the dynamic networks tab in the top navigation bar overview the dynamic networks module is designed for residential or small business connections where the public ip address changes periodically if your internet service provider assigns you a new ip address every time your router restarts, you must use this section to ensure your filtering protection remains active and connected to the correct location this section manages networks that are automatically updated in two ways through our internal dynamic dns service using specific credentials, or through a third party dynamic dns service using your own custom domain interface overview the interface is divided into two main areas the top control bar and the main list view top controls use these tools to manage the list creation and navigation interface element description & focus search bar allows you to quickly filter the list to find a specific network by searching for its name filters opens advanced filtering options to narrow down your network list based on specific criteria + add network + add network the blue button on the right opens the configuration wizard to register a new dynamic connection in the system list view the main workspace displays a list of all authorized dynamic networks use this table to monitor and manage your connections interface element description & focus type displays an icon indicating the structure of the dynamic network setup name a custom name to identify the location like home office or retail store clicking this name opens the detailed settings current ip address the most recently detected and synchronized public ipv4 address for this location other info displays additional configuration details related to the specific dynamic update method policies shows the specific policy assigned to this connection clicking the policy name usually links directly to its configuration note optional description or internal notes regarding this setup actions access the menu to edit the network details or delete the configuration entirely configuration & logic using the filters tool just like in the static section, the filters button is a great way to organize your dynamic configurations clicking it opens a dropdown menu divided into two specific tabs type tab allows you to isolate specific setup methods you can check the boxes to display only standard dynamic ips or third party dynamic dns configurations status tab helps you monitor the synchronization health of your networks you can filter the list to easily find configurations that are out of sync, perfectly synced, or those that have been created but never used if you ever need to view your entire list again, simply click the clear all filters button located at the bottom of the menu creating a new network to authorize a new dynamic location, click the blue + add network + add network button on the right side of the page since setting up a dynamic connection requires specific steps like choosing between the internal agent or a third party service, we have created a dedicated guide to walk you through the setup wizard for a step by step explanation on how to configure your dynamic updater and assign policies, please refer to our dedicated guide docid\ psa xexfvcdt4qq1rgng managing existing networks once a network is created, you may need to modify its assigned policies or check its update status action click directly on the network name in the list result this will open the network detail page, where you can manage the specific rules and see the latest ip synchronization logs
